Analysis

The most recent figure for tuberculosis prevalence rate in Zambia is 352 per 1000,000 population, WHO, measured in 2011. That is the lowest value across all 22 years on record.

The figure is down 1.7% on the previous year and down 29.3% over ten years.

Over the whole period, tuberculosis prevalence rate in Zambia peaked at 593 per 1000,000 population, WHO in 1995 and was at its lowest, 352 per 1000,000 population, WHO, in 2011.

That places Zambia 20th out of 53 countries with data for 2011, putting it in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 22 years of available data.

The number of cases of tuberculosis (all forms) in a population at a given point in time (the middle of the calendar year), expressed as the rate per 100 000 population. It is sometimes referred to as "point prevalence". Estimates include cases of TB in people with HIV. Published values are rounded to three significant figures. Uncertainty bounds are provided in addition to best estimates.
